Week #4 ... He hath loosed the fateful lightning of His terrible swift sword...

Gettysburg, Pennsylvania

From the Battle Hymn of the Republic.
Statue atop the Pennsylvania Monument at the Gettysburg Battlefield.
B/W HDR treatment, tonemapped, one exposure.

The Battle of Gettysburg was fought 150 years ago during July 1–3, 1863, in and around the town of Gettysburg, Pennsylvania.
It was the battle with the largest number of casualties in the American Civil War and is often described as the war's turning point.
The American Civil War began on April 12, 1861 and lasted until General Robert E. Lee's surrender to General Ulysses S. Grant at Appomattox Court House on April 9, 1865.
It remains the deadliest war in American history, resulting in the deaths of an estimated 750,000 soldiers and an undetermined number of civilian casualties.
